- 7 Winery Tasting Tour - Bainbridge Island
-
- Dates:
- September 1, 2012 - September 3, 2012
- Location:
- Wineries of Bainbridge Island, 12-5pm
-
- Description:
- Only on select weekends throughout the year do the 7 artisan wineries of Bainbridge Island open their doors and reveal their secrets. Learn from the winemakers themselves. Taste classic wines from eastern Washington grapes as well as new favorites from island vines. Visit Washington's newest wine destination, Bainbridge Island. Participating wineries include Amelia Wynn Winery, Eagle Harbor Wine Company, Eleven, Fletcher Bay Winery, Perennial Vintners, Rolling Bay Winery and Victor Alexander Winery. In addition to great wineries, Bainbridge has many wonderful restaurants, shops, galleries and other attractions. We look forward to meeting you!
